You can allways combine it with a good appetite booster and here is something I wrote before:

- PES Anabeta Elite (Anacyclus Pyrethrum)
- UspLabs Ultimate T (Spilanthes Acmella)
- Controlled Labs Black Hole (Echinacea Purpurea Root And Spilanthes Acmella)
- Myokem Magnitropin (Gentiana Lutea)

The first 3 products/plants I mentioned contain alkylamides that mimic the structure of cannabinoids.
The last product I mentioned contain Gentiana Lutea which has been used MANY years for digestive disorders and low appetite.
